A thriving marriage needs more than just shared meals and occasional dates. To truly build a lasting connection, you need to nurture your emotional bond. This means making time for each other on a deeper level, understanding each other's feelings, and expressing love and appreciation regularly.
Building a strong emotional foundation involves open and honest communication. Share your thoughts, dreams, fears, and goals with each other without judgment. Listen attentively to your partner, validate their feelings, and respond with empathy.
Don't forget the power of small gestures. Simple acts of kindness can make a big difference. Leave love notes, offer praise, or just spend meaningful moments together, disconnected. Remember, a strong emotional bond is the cornerstone of a successful marriage.

Navigating Life Together: Strengthening Your Emotional Foundation as a Couple
Building a lasting and fulfilling relationship requires more than just shared interests or romantic sparks. This takes a solid emotional foundation, a safe space where both partners feel heard. Open and honest dialogue is the cornerstone of this foundation. Talking about your feelings, dreams, and fears creates intimacy and security, enabling you to navigate life's inevitable challenges together.
Remember that emotions are real. Learning to recognize your own emotions and empathically responding to your partner's feelings is essential. Nurturing empathy helps you relate on a deeper level, fostering a sense of acceptance that can sustain your bond through thick and thin.
It's also important to prioritize quality time together. Spend yourselves in activities you both enjoy, creating shared memories and strengthening your connection. Remember that even small gestures of care can make a big difference in building a strong emotional foundation for your relationship.
Ultimately, navigating life together as a couple is about growth side by side. Be patient with each other, acknowledge each other's strengths, and always strive to communicate. By nurturing your emotional foundation, you can build a relationship that is both resilient and deeply rewarding.
